How they compare
Palestine, State of currently reports 18.22 against 17.64 in Jordan, a difference of 0.58.
The two have swapped places 3 times across 25 shared years of data; in 2000 it was Jordan ahead.
Jordan ranks 188th and Palestine, State of ranks 187th of 194 countries.
Palestine, State of has averaged higher in every one of the 3 decades both report.
Head to head by decade
| Decade | Jordan | Palestine, State of | Difference | Ahead |
|---|---|---|---|---|
| 2000s | 12.63 | 12.69 | 0.0509 | Palestine, State of |
| 2010s | 14.37 | 16.46 | 2.09 | Palestine, State of |
| 2020s | 15.13 | 17.57 | 2.43 | Palestine, State of |
Averages of every year both report within each decade.

About this data
Female labor force participation rates slopes with 782 missing years estimated by linear interpolation between the nearest real observations. Only gaps of 4 years or fewer are filled, and never beyond the first or last actual measurement — these are filled holes, not forecasts.
